So I was needing to get to Europe (UK & Central/Eastern Europe) but start in the Philippines, so started playing with dates.

I'm flying our later this month, and back 2.5 weeks later. I ended up flying from CRK and back to CRK, as the savings compared to MNL were significant on certain days. Both EK and QR fly out of Manila and Clark.

I ended up getting the following for $3.6K: CRK-DOH-MAN (Stop), WAW-DOH (Stop), WAW-CRK. The CRK-DOH-CRK are in the 787-8, so business looks reasonable, and fully lie flat. DOH-MAN is on the 777ER, so hoping for QSuites, but let's see. WAW-DOH is on the A330, so similar seats to the 787, just a little older. I would have been a bit cheaper if I could have arrived in the UK later in the day, but this connection gets me into the UK at 7am, ready to get to work.

If I'd flown EK, it would have been around $3.4K, but older Angle Flat seats from CRK-DXB and same from WAW-DXB.

EK I would have got QFF Points, but no Status credits, and QR I get both, but less points on some routes. I don't care much about the status credits this year, but in the end it was more about arrival times.

Anyway, I think ex Asia, these are some nice deals currently!
 
From MNL to UK/Europe, Oman Air offers a very similar fare with each J seat having aisle access. Limited YouTube reviews but what I've viewed show excellent ground (except in MNL) and air product. Ability to ticket as 'open jaw'.

Avoid travel out of UK if at all possible due to the dreaded Air Passenger Duty.
